Job description

JOB SUMMARY

Performs paraprofessional duties related to agricultural research or animal care. JOB DUTIES: 20% - Fuel Management: Responsible for monitoring fuel levels and oil/lube supplies for research station. Maintain accurate records of consumption and order history. Place orders as needed and coordinate delivery with vendors.

20% - Grounds maintenance: Performs grounds and landscape maintenance of agricultural areas of research station. Operates ditch-bank cutter, backhoe, and other equipment to maintain areas properly.

60% - Crop Research: Assists with experimental projects and revenue crops through field preparation, planting, fertilization, cultivation, spraying, harvesting, and data collection. JOB CODE: LA15 EMPLOYEE TYPE: Time-Limited (TLP) Staff Minimum Requirements: A high school diploma and experience in agricultural research or animal care that is directly related to the area of employment. An associate degree in animal health technology or a discipline related to agriculture may be substituted for the required work experience.
